Several times recently when capturing I have experienced a strange problem.
If I use Vegas Video or Premier and select CAPTURE (where it starts the digital camera up and captures) everything looks fine. Until it is done. Then when I see what was captured, it is all a mash of garbage. No indication of this on the preview though.
If I do the same process, start the tape, THEN click capture, it works fine. This just started happening recently. Any thoughts ? By the way, Has happened like this on 3 different digital camcorders so its not the cam...
